About the book: 

Today is Kioko’s fifth birthday and his grandfather is taking him on his first-ever ride on a matatu, the name given to Kenya’s colourful public buses. As they journey to Machakos, Kioko’s grandfather tells him the tale of a dog, a goat and a sheep, and why dogs always chase after matatus. Through the story, we learn that life is more than a destination and a matatu is more than a vehicle. Both are journeys filled with bumps, dust and unexpected twists and turns. The secret is to sit back and enjoy the ride.
